Bastogne (French pronunciation: [bastɔɲ] ⓘ; Dutch: Bastenaken [ˈbɑstəˌnaːkə(n)] ⓘ; German: Bastnach/Bastenach [ˈbast(ə)nax]; Luxembourgish: Baaschtnech [ˈbaːʃtnəɕ] ⓘ) is a city and municipality of Wallonia located in the province of Luxembourg in the Ardennes, Belgium.
The municipality consists of the following districts: Bastogne, Longvilly, Noville, Villers-la-Bonne-Eau, and Wardin. The town is situated on a ridge in the Ardennes at an elevation of 510 metres (1,670 ft).
On 2 December 2024, it merged with Bertogne into a new municipality.
